Re: Values from ioBroker to espeasy via mqtt
The controller does only accept a very limited set of commands on the topic the controller subscribes to.
Maybe we should first make a step back to describe what each part does.
MQTT Controller:
- Stores credentials for connecting to the broker (also used later for MQTT import, more on that later)
- Does subscribe to a topic (or set of topics using wildcards like # ) to receive a (very) limited set of commands
- Does receive values from a connected task and publishes these to a set topic (or topic template using %tskname% etc.)
Task: (any task, not just the MQTT import)
- Gets sample values from somewhere, most often from a sensor
- Can send these samples to 0 ... 3 connected controllers
MQTT import (task) :
- Use credentials of first enabled MQTT controller and shares MQTT connection to the broker with this controller
- Allows to subscribe to other topics (upto 4 topics per MQTT import task)
- Does gather numerical values published to these topics it is subscribed to.
- Generates an event with the new value as soon as someone published to the topic it subscribed to.
So if for example you let your MQTT import task subscribe to this topic:
and someone else publishes the value "123" to this topic, then the task value of the MQTT import task will contain "123"
But remember it has to be a numerical value, thus 123.4 will also work, but "bla" will not.
So what you need to do, is add a topic to subscribe to in the MQTT import task and publish a message to that topic from anywhere (connected to the same broker)

Re: Values from ioBroker to espeasy via mqtt
The name of the ESPEasy module doesn't come in any of the equations of the MQTT Import plugin, 'just' the topic that is configured there is taken into account.
Do not subscribe to anything with a wildcard (#) there, that won't work.

Re: Values from ioBroker to espeasy via mqtt
Every MQTT Import plugin registers its own topics with the MQTT server. It does support variables like %sysname% (For a complete list see the Tools/Variables page), so you can still address a single unit/variable directly.MarcoS wrote: ↑02 Jul 2021, 10:15 But I thought that under the setting "Controller subscrib" I would react with the string %sysname%/Set/# to everything that was sent with the name of the unit followed by /SET/ and the corresponding topic. Apparently it only works if only the topic is sent. What would happen if I ran different units with identical content and functions and only different names. If I want to setup the value in only one of the units, then everyone would react to the same topic or they would all have to get different MQTT import topics. But that wouldn't be a nice. With the GPIOs I also address the correct unit directly with %sysname%/SET/#.
The subscription requested by the MQTT Controller for %sysname%/SET/# is to receive all topics in that group, to be processed by the controller, independent from the MQTT Import plugin. If that should receive one of the topics in the group, it would have to start a subscription for that too (no wildcards allowed there, though).
